Nephrology (from Greek nephros “kidney”, combined with the suffix -logy, “the study of”) is a specialty of adult internal medicine and pediatric medicine that concerns the study of the kidneys, specifically normal kidney function (renal physiology) and kidney disease (renal pathophysiology), the preservation of kidney health, and the treatment of kidney disease, from diet and medication to renal replacement therapy (dialysis and kidney transplantation). The word “renal” is an adjective meaning “relating to the kidneys”, and its roots are French or late Latin. Whereas according to some opinions, “renal” and “nephro” should be replaced with “kidney” in scientific writings such as “kidney medicine” (instead of nephrology) or “kidney replacement therapy”, other experts have advocated preserving the use of renal and nephro as appropriate including in “nephrology” and “renal replacement therapy”, respectively.[1]
Nephrology also studies systemic conditions that affect the kidneys, such as diabetes and autoimmune disease; and systemic diseases that occur as a result of kidney disease, such as renal osteodystrophy and hypertension. A physician who has undertaken additional training and become certified in nephrology is called a nephrologist.
The term “nephrology” was first used in about 1960, according to the French “néphrologie” proposed by Pr. Jean Hamburger in 1953, from the Greek νεφρός / nephrós (kidney). Before then, the specialty was usually referred to as “kidney medicine”.[2]
